I think I have a virus, how can I get rid of it?

When ever I am on the internet and I try to go to different websites, this drop down usually appears and says "safari can not identify the server..." It is either asking about the website I am trying to go to, or trying to send me to a completely different website which is spam. It has never done this before until this week. It happens when I go on facebook, or weheartit, or google. It even happened the hole time I am trying to use the apple website. Should I just take it in to the genius bar? Or is their something that I can do myself to stop it? For the spam addresses I have marked them as 'not safe' but it still continues to try and send me there.

either asking about the website I am trying to go to, or trying to send me to a completely different website
It's not a virus but there is a solution to the, "Safari cannot identify the server" issue. Your ISP may be re directing your browser.
Use OpenDNS for better speed, more security, it's free, and no more re directs.
Open System Preferences / Preferences then select the Network tab. Click the Advanced tab then click the DNS tab.
Click +
Enter these numbers exactly as you see them here.
208.67.222.222
Click +
208.67.220.220
Then click OK and restart your Mac.

    When I start up my Mac I get a pop up and it says "accountsd wants to use "local item" keychain. Please enter password" I put in the right password for my key chain but it doesn't work. It gets a little confusing for this part. I try 2 other passwords that were my old passwords and that didn't work. So I put in the first password I used and it works. After that it goes away then another popup comes and instead of accountsd it says Something else. Then it would go back to accountsd..and yes I am saying "accountsd" it is not a typo

    It's not a virus. Probably a problem with your Keychain.
    Find Keychain Access.app in your Applications>Utilities folder. Open the app and under the Keychain First Aid menu item, enter your admin user name and password. Click on the Verify button and, if issues are found, use the Repair button.
    That should solve your problem.

    I opened a website and a survey popped up. I didn't think anything of it and answered the survey. Now my Mac has a virus. Almost every webpage I open is bordered with "deal finder" ads and advertisements. How do I get rid of it?

    Note that using a tool like Onyx to frequently "clean" your Mac is potentially more harmful than useful. That is something that should be done for troubleshooting only. See The myth of the dirty Mac.
    As to the ad problem, there's no good reason for resetting Safari or cleaning the machine with Onyx to fix that problem, unless you were visiting sites that all used the same advertising company, which was using cookies to determine how to target your browser. Those sites would all have to be complicit in displaying the ads... nothing that would have been cleared using these techniques could have injected ads into sites that didn't explicitly support them.
    If the ads come back, look for more solutions in Eliminating browser redirects and advertisements.
